OK - for all of those people who are absolutely convinced that Legacy are 
responsible for the numerous emails you are receiving - they are not! I have 
taken the time to copy the headers from one of my emails sent to me from a 
genuine company (I have cut out some of the details for privacy reasons only).

 

I have underlined marked in red the differences between the headers which are 
the important parts to show if an email is coming from a genuine source.

 

The next header is one from a "supposed" email from Legacy, when you check the 
headers (again the important ones marked in red and underlined) and compare 
them with the genuine email you can see the differences quite easily at the 
bottom.

 

I hope this helps with all of you trying to blame Legacy.
